Output 355aef60f52f229f56cde75f2833abb476cdd22dd9b4686929bdf67ce7008331:0

value
2512813
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 17a997931b602d6585a9cd857b3b56caa1187b4d OP_EQUALVERIFY OP_CHECKSIG
address
13A7hssAauYjgZc87ELdWFzdCcqQiEi3WN
transaction
355aef60f52f229f56cde75f2833abb476cdd22dd9b4686929bdf67ce7008331
spent
true